Unveiling Revolutionary Technological Advancements and Regulatory Evolutions Redefining the Endovascular AAA Graft System Landscape across Global Healthcare

Technological breakthroughs have catalyzed transformative shifts in the endovascular AAA graft system landscape, driving unprecedented improvements in clinical outcomes and patient safety. The advent of novel materials such as ultra-thin expanded polytetrafluoroethylene linings, coupled with bioactive surface coatings, has significantly enhanced graft compliance and reduced device-related complications. Innovations in stent delivery systems, including low-profile sheaths and refined deployment mechanisms, are lowering the procedural learning curve for interventionalists and enabling access to anatomically complex aneurysms.

Concurrent with material science advancements, regulatory frameworks have undergone critical evolution to accommodate the accelerated pace of device innovation. Expedited review pathways and performance-based approval criteria are now more prevalent, encouraging manufacturers to engage in early dialogue with regulatory authorities and incorporate real-world evidence into premarket submissions. The integration of post-market surveillance requirements with robust clinical registries is further streamlining product iteration cycles. Collectively, these shifts are redefining strategic priorities for device developers, who must balance compliance imperatives with aggressive time-to-market objectives.

Assessing the Comprehensive Influence of Newly Implemented United States Tariffs on the 2025 Movement and Supply Chain of Endovascular AAA Graft Products

The implementation of United States tariffs in early 2025 has imposed substantial cost pressures on manufacturers reliant on imported components and raw materials, reshaping supply chain strategies within the endovascular AAA graft system sector. Key inputs such as specialized polymers and precision-engineered delivery sheaths, traditionally sourced from international suppliers, now carry elevated duty burdens that translate into increased production expenses. Consequently, organizations are evaluating alternative sourcing models, including near-shore manufacturing partnerships and vertical integration initiatives, to mitigate exposure to fluctuating tariff policies.

This tariff environment has also prompted shifts in distributor agreements and inventory management practices, with stakeholders adjusting lead times and safety stock levels to buffer against potential trade disruptions. While short-term pricing adjustments may be absorbed through margin optimization strategies, sustained tariff pressures could influence long-term product pricing and reimbursement negotiations. In response, industry leaders are engaging with policymakers to advocate for harmonized trade regulations and exploring multi-regional manufacturing footprints to enhance supply chain agility and ensure uninterrupted patient access to critical graft solutions.

Deciphering Core Endovascular AAA Graft Market Segmentation Insights Drawn from Devices, Materials, and Anatomical Deployment Variations

Market segmentation in the endovascular AAA graft system arena reveals distinct categories that influence device selection and clinical adoption pathways. Segmentation based on standard EVAR graft classifications identifies two primary graft configurations: aorto uni iliac grafts and bifurcated grafts. The former configuration features a single limb design tailored for unilateral iliac artery deployment, while the latter encompasses dual limb pathways suited for bifurcation management at the aortic bifurcation.

Further differentiation arises from the materials utilized in graft fabrication, encompassing expanded polytetrafluoroethylene and polyester substrates for both the aorto uni iliac and bifurcated graft types. Expanded PTFE grafts offer enhanced flexibility and biocompatibility, often preferred in anatomically challenging presentations requiring conformability. Polyester graft variants, meanwhile, are recognized for their robust mechanical strength and established clinical track record in broader patient populations. These material distinctions play a pivotal role in device selection, as clinicians weigh factors such as handling characteristics, long-term durability, and interaction with adjunctive stent components.
